The Boise River Greenbelt, walkable districts, and a Basque Block alive with wine, pintxos, and festivals make this city both grounded and evolving. Boise is warm, artistic, and accessible, whether you are here to hike the foothills or settle into a long patio evening. With Sea-Tac International Airport serving over 30 domestic and international airlines, Seattle offers unmatched accessibility. Light rail connects the airport to downtown in under 40 minutes. The city blends distinct neighborhoods like Capitol Hill, Queen Anne, and Ballard with cutting-edge cuisine and progressive values.
